So what better way to instill the same Texas pride in your little one then by giving them the book “123 Texas: A Cool Counting Book” written by Puck.
This book features bold and contemporary illustrations and a clear design to help make it easier for children to learn. It serves as a useful tool to teach little ones to count to 10 and learn about Texas. Starting with one Lone Star State and ending with ten cowboy hats, your little Texan will learn about ten of the state’s most beloved symbols. There’s even a location list included so parents and children can locate the symbols and landmarks on the map.
